app开发怎么自学

APP是指应用程序(Application Program),是指专门为移动终端设计的应用软件,供人们在智能手机、平板电脑、智能手表等移动设备上使用。随着移动设备市场的不断扩张,APP的重要性越来越受到人们关注,越来越多的人想要自学APP开发。那么,APP开发怎么自学呢?

1.了解基础知识

首先,APP开发需要掌握一定的编程语言和计算机基础知识。常用的编程语言有Java、Objective-C、Swift等。在学习编程语言之前,需要先了解计算机的基础知识,包括计算机的组成结构、操作系统、网络等基础知识,这对于理解和应用编程语言非常有帮助。

2.选择适合自己的开发平台

APP开发需要在特定的开发平台上进行,并且不同平台具有不同的开发语言和工具。最为常见的开发平台分别是iOS平台、Android平台和Web平台。对于初学者,推荐选择Web平台进行学习,因为Web开发技术门槛较低,学习成本较低,入门难度也较小。

3.学习开发语言和开发工具

在选择了适合自己的开发平台后,需要学习具体的开发语言和开发工具。例如,如果你选择了iOS平台进行开发,那么你需要掌握Objective-C和Swift两种编程语言,以及Xcode集成开发环境。如果你选择了Android平台进行开发,那么你需要掌握Java编程语言和Android Studio集成开发环境。

4.了解APP的开发流程

在学习具体的开发语言和开发工具后,需要了解APP的开发流程。APP开发流程通常分为需求分析、UI设计、编码、测试、发布等阶段。不同的阶段需要掌握不同的技能,例如需求分析阶段需要掌握用户调研、功能设计等技能,编码阶段需要掌握编程语言和开发工具等技能。

5.练习和实践

最后,需要进行大量的练习和实践,将学到的知识应用到实际开发中去。可以通过自己开发小型项目、参加开源项目贡献、参加编程比赛等方式来进行实践和练习,不断提高自己的编程水平和技能。

总之,APP开发需要系统的学习和实践,需要花费大量的时间和精力。如果你想自学APP开发,可以按照以上几个步骤进行自学。同时,也可以参加线上的编程课程、参加编程社区等方式进行交流和学习,不断提升自己的编程能力和技术水平。